The Reality of Falling Short


Life can be harsh, especially when we face the consequences of our own choices. For many, falling short of God’s standard means more than just a mistake—it can mean losing everything. When Jason was just 1 ½ months old, his father left us, and we became homeless. It was a cold October night, and I remember the fear of trying to keep a baby warm in a car. At that moment, I felt utterly alone and overwhelmed by shame and hopelessness.


Yet, even in the darkest times, God’s undeserved kindness was at work. My parents, moved by God’s love, welcomed us back into their home. This act of kindness was not something I earned or deserved—it was a gift that began my journey toward restoration.

The Role of Forgiveness and Compassion


Jesus’ interaction with the woman caught in adultery in John 8 teaches us a vital lesson. He did not condemn her, nor did he ignore her sin. Instead, He offered forgiveness and a call to change her life. This balance of truth and grace is what guides our ministry.


We recognize that judgment belongs to God alone. Our role is to extend forgiveness and compassion to those who come to us. This approach creates a safe space where healing can begin and lives can be restored.
